Puerto Rico governor loses primary after second round of voting

Puerto Rico Gov. Wanda Vázquez acknowledged losing the primary of her pro-statehood party to challenger Pedro Pierluisi on Sunday after the second round of voting in an election marked by ballot mishaps.

With more than 66 percent of electoral colleges reporting, Pierluisi, who briefly served as Puerto Rico’s governor last year, received more than 58 percent of the vote compared with nearly 42 percent for Vázquz, The Associated Press reported.

“We have to abide by the decision of the majority,” Vázquez said in a brief speech, according to the newswire.

The governor also reportedly warned Pierluisi that he should “aspire” to have the support of those who had voted for her.
